Morocco sees increase in number of tourist arrivals in Q1 of 2019


(MENAFN) On Monday, Moroccan Tourism Observatory stated that more than 3.6 million tourists visited Morocco in the first four months of 2019, which indicates an increase in comparison to 2018.

In 2018, the number of tourists visited Morocco saw an increase by 8.3 percent in comparison to 2017.

The increase was mostly driven by the continued increase in the tourists from the traditional European markets, as statistics showed an increase of 14 percent in U.S. tourist arrivals, 13 percent in Italian tourists, 9 percent in French and Spanish tourists, 8 percent in German tourists.

During the period from January to April, the numbers of foreign tourists increased by 5.3 percent while the arrivals of Moroccan expatriates increased by 7.8 percent, according to the Observatory statistics.
